The Whole-Home Repairs Act (SB1135), introduced by Pennsylvania State Senator Nikil Saval in March 2022, is the first bill of its kind in the nation. Pennsylvania can be a leader in preserving affordable housing and training a local workforce to meet the growing demand. The Whole-Home Repairs Act fills in the gaps in our current system by taking a three-pronged approach:

It funds habitability repairs and energy efficiency updates for homes throughout Pennsylvania by providing grants to homeowners and forgivable loans to small landlords with affordability restrictions. It allocates resources for support staff to help people access the right programs in the right order to meet their needs and maximize their access to holistic repairs.

It boosts retention in home repair and weatherization training programs and pre-apprenticeship programs, including by providing stipends to trainees, so that our state can build up the skilled workforce it needs.
